Mobile access across Android and iOS
Getting started with dana99
- Android users can install our APK directly; iOS users access via Safari or add the web app to the home screen
- Account registration requires valid email, password, and two-step KYC verification before first withdrawal
- All payment methods—e-wallet, mobile banking, local payment, online payment, e-wallet, mobile banking, local payment, online payment, e-wallet—remain available on mobile platforms
- Offline features include cached match schedules, game descriptions, and payment method details; live betting and account actions require an active connection
Platform download options
We offer three installation paths. Android users running version 7 or later may download and install the mobile banking99 APK directly to their home screen, granting access to Liga 1 markets, live roulette, Aviator, and account functions in a single application. iOS users without access to app-store distribution open local payment99 in Safari and add a shortcut to their home screen; this behaves identically to the installed app, with offline caching and background notifications. Web browsers on feature phones, tablets, and desktop computers access the same account via responsive design without installation—no file downloads, no permissions requests, lower memory footprint.
Installation and account setup
Download begins from this page via the buttons below. For Android, you may be prompted to allow installation from unknown sources—this is a standard security setting and does not indicate malware. For iOS and web users, no permissions are needed beyond standard browser functions. Registration requires a valid email address, a password you will confirm on login, and eventual identity verification documents submitted through your account settings.
The first login establishes your session. Subsequent visits from the same device will offer an optional "Remember this device" checkbox; unchecking it enforces re-entry of your password on the next visit. We recommend keeping session memory enabled only on devices you own exclusively, and disabling it on shared or public devices.
-
Download the installer
Select your device type—Android APK, iOS home-screen app, or browser—and follow the platform-specific links provided below.
-
Install and launch
Android users complete the APK installation; iOS and web users save the shortcut. Launch the app or open the browser tab.
-
Register or sign in
New users create an account with email, password, and phone number. Existing users enter credentials and confirm two-factor authentication.
-
Add a payment method and explore
Link a online payment wallet, e-wallet account, bank transfer, or mobile banking code. Browse football fixtures, live tables, or slot games; place bets where local law permits.
Download for your device
Mobile app versus browser access
The Android APK offers a dedicated app icon, offline access to cached fixtures and game details, and push notifications for Liga 1 match starts and withdrawal confirmations. It occupies approximately 15 to 30 megabytes of device storage and runs on Android 7 and later. The iOS home-screen web app and browser access consume no permanent storage, load identically on devices with weak connectivity, and do not require app-store approval or version updates—new features appear immediately when you refresh. The trade-off is that native apps respond slightly faster during rapid navigation and can function offline; browsers depend on an active connection for account actions like deposits and bets. For most users, browser access via Safari or Chrome suffices and avoids installation steps. Users on weak networks in rural areas near Jakarta or Medan may prefer the offline caching of the Android APK.
Device compatibility and network requirements
Android devices running version 7 or later (released 2016) are supported. iPhone users need iOS 12 or later (iPhone 5s and newer). Web browsers compatible with modern HTML5 and TLS 1.2 encryption include Chrome 90+, Safari 14+, Firefox 88+, and Edge 90+. All platforms require an active internet connection for betting, account functions, and payment processing. Offline mode caches read-only data such as match schedules and game descriptions but does not permit deposits or withdrawals. Users on 2G networks or unstable mobile signal should expect slower page load times (5–10 seconds) and occasional connection timeouts during high-traffic periods; we recommend testing a single transaction during off-peak hours before committing significant funds.
Resolving installation and permission errors
Android users may see "Install blocked by Play Protect" or "Unknown source" warnings. These reflect Google's default security stance on APK files installed outside the Play Store. We release our APK through verified channels and employ certificate signing to confirm authenticity. To proceed: open your device Settings, navigate to Apps and Notifications, then Unknown Apps or App Permissions (exact path varies by Android version), and enable installation for your browser or file manager. Refresh the download page and retry. iOS and web users typically encounter no installation friction beyond standard browser permissions. Rare cases of login or payment failures often stem from cached data; clear browser cookies and site data (Settings > Safari / Chrome > Privacy), close the app or tab completely, and relaunch. If errors persist, contact our support team via the in-app help menu; include your device type, Android or iOS version, and the exact error message or transaction ID.
Data handling and account security on mobile
All transmissions between your device and our servers use TLS 1.2 or later encryption, protecting credentials and payment details from interception. We do not store passwords in plain text; authentication tokens are short-lived and refreshed on each session. Android APK and iOS home-screen apps store a limited session cookie on your device—this allows you to remain logged in between app launches without re-entering your password each time. Closing the app or manually logging out clears the session. Mobile browsers behave identically: session storage persists until you clear site data or the browser defaults to privacy mode. Our mobile platforms enforce the same two-factor authentication, KYC verification, and withdrawal review processes as the desktop site. Permissions requested by the APK are limited to network access (required for transactions), file storage (to cache match schedules offline), and notifications (to alert you of match starts and withdrawal status). We do not request access to your contacts, location, camera, or microphone. If you uninstall and reinstall the app, your account data remains server-side; you log back in with your existing email and password.
- Two-factor authentication
- A second verification step via email or SMS, required on login after password entry, preventing unauthorized access even if your password is compromised.
- KYC verification
- Identity confirmation using government ID, completed once per account, required before withdrawals and enforced by law in supported jurisdictions.
- Session timeout
- Automatic logout after subject to verification of inactivity on public networks or 2 hours on trusted devices, protecting accounts left unattended.
- TLS encryption
- Secure protocol that scrambles data between your device and our servers, preventing third parties from reading payment details or credentials in transit.
Payment methods and withdrawal flow on mobile
Mobile users deposit via the same payment options available on desktop: local payment, online payment, e-wallet, mobile banking, local payment, online payment, and direct bank transfers from e-wallet, mobile banking, local payment, or online payment. Deposits appear instantly; the payment provider deducts the amount from your wallet or account, and e-wallet99 credits your account simultaneously. Withdrawals follow a review process: you request a withdrawal amount, we verify your KYC documents and transaction history within one to four business days, and upon approval, transfer funds back to your original payment method. Some withdrawals may be reviewed manually if they trigger our anti-fraud rules; in such cases, we send a message via your registered email with any additional verification steps. Mobile users can track withdrawal status in their account history at any time. Peak withdrawal times (evenings during football matches or after major Liga 1 or Piala AFF fixtures) may result in longer review windows due to volume.
